Total USDA - Subsidies in Maryland by Congressional District, 2019
Rank | District | Total USDA - Subsidies 2019 | Pct of Total | Running Percentage |
---|---|---|---|---|
1 | 1st District of Maryland (Rep. Andy Harris) | $72,759,943 | 62.9% | 62.9% |
2 | 8th District of Maryland (Rep. Jamie Raskin) | $9,238,817 | 8.0% | 70.9% |
3 | 6th District of Maryland (Rep. David Trone) | $6,822,809 | 5.9% | 76.8% |
4 | 5th District of Maryland (Rep. Steny Hoyer) | $4,413,211 | 3.8% | 80.6% |
5 | 7th District of Maryland (Rep. Elijah Cummings) | $2,056,705 | 1.8% | 82.4% |
6 | 3rd District of Maryland (Rep. John Sarbanes) | $558,148 | 0.5% | 82.9% |
7 | 4th District of Maryland (Rep. Anthony Brown) | $28,883 | 0.0% | 82.9% |
8 | 2nd District of Maryland (Rep. Dutch Ruppersberger) | $7,904 | 0.0% | 82.9% |
NOTE: Not all recipients were able to be placed into Congressional Districts so the District total may not total 100%. Nationally 96% of all program monies were designated into a Congressional District
Source: Environmental Working Group. Compiled from USDA data.
